      Transcutaneous Bilirubin (TcB) Screening. 24-48hrs of life in all neonates and/or prior to discharge. Anytime jaundice is detected. Earlier + more frequent screening if DAT positive. Frequent re-assessment if TcB close to phototherapy threshold or rapidly rising. Total Serum Bilirubin (TsB) Testing. TcB within 3 mg/dL of phototherapy threshold

      Transcutaneous bilirubin results showed good correlation with bilirubin measured in serum (r = 0.956) and accuracy was not affected by race or weight. Repeated measurements of the same individual over a 30 minute time interval showed a coefficient of variation of 3.1% at a bilirubin concentration of 144 μmol/L (8.4 mg/dL).
